About the Role
We are seeking a highly organized and results-driven Store and Stock Control Section Head to lead and optimize our warehouse and inventory management operations. The ideal candidate will play a key role in ensuring the right materials are available at the right time to drive our production efficiency and minimize cost wastage.
Key Responsibilities
- Oversee all inventory management activities—receiving, storing, issuing, and dispatching raw materials and finished products.
- Maintain accurate stock records and ensure all transactions are properly logged in ERP or digital inventory systems.
- Enforce FIFO (First-In, First-Out) and proper handling to reduce loss and damage.
- Conduct periodic stock counts, reconciliations, and audits to ensure zero variance.
- Collaborate with Production and Procurement teams to ensure uninterrupted material flow.
- Identify and report on slow-moving, damaged, or obsolete materials and recommend disposal or reuse strategies.
- Lead and develop the warehouse team, ensuring compliance with company policies, safety, and quality standards.
- Continuously improve warehouse layout, labeling systems, and space utilization for better efficiency.
- Prepare and present timely stock and performance reports to management.
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Logistics, Business, or a related field.
- Experience: Minimum of 4 years proven experience in warehouse or stock management, preferably in manufacturing or production environments.
- Technical Proficiency: ERP system knowledge (e.g., Odoo, SAP, or similar), strong Excel skills, and data-driven decision-making ability.
